What causes high head pressure on an AC unit?

Once the air gets to the condenser, it will remain at its top and not condense. The subcooled liquid seal at the condenser’s bottom will prevent the air from passing out of the condenser. This air and water vapor will take up valuable condenser surface area and cause high-head pressures.

What should AC head pressure be?

Actual readings will vary according to ambient temperature. The low-side should be near 30 PSI at 90 degrees Fahrenheit or less. Pressure that is too much lower or higher shows there is a problem. On a properly working system, high-side pressure will be about twice the ambient temperature, plus 50 PSI.

What causes low head pressure on AC unit?

The two most common causes of low head pressure at an air conditioner or heat pump compressor motor are: Refrigerant under-charge, due to a refrigerant leak or improper charge. TXV (TEV) malfunction, over-metering refrigerant.
